Key Considerations Before Buying
- Battery compatibility is crucial—this charger only works with Black+Decker 20V MAX and 12V MAX lithium-ion batteries, not NiCd or older chemistries. Always verify your battery model (e.g., LBXR20, LBX4020) before purchasing.
- Charging speed and safety features matter: look for overcharge protection, LED indicators, and automatic shutoff to prevent battery damage. The LCS1620B typically provides a full charge in 1-3 hours depending on battery capacity.
- Physical design and portability can affect daily use—consider the charger's size, cord length, and whether it can be wall-mounted or stored easily in a toolbox.

Battery Chargers Market Context
Market Overview
The market for replacement power tool chargers is crowded with third-party options that promise compatibility but vary widely in quality. Consumers increasingly seek affordable alternatives to OEM chargers, but must navigate risks like slower charging, overheating, or improper voltage regulation.
Common Issues
Common problems include chargers that fail after a few months, overheat during use, or don't properly detect battery type, leading to incomplete charging. Some counterfeit chargers lack essential safety certifications and can damage batteries or pose fire hazards.
Quality Indicators
High-quality chargers feature robust internal circuitry, thermal management, and multiple safety protections (short-circuit, over-current, over-voltage). Verified purchase reviews with detailed user experiences are strong indicators of reliability, as are positive mentions of charging speed and build quality.
